Grammys WORST DRESSED: Billie Eilish and H.E.R. suffer fashion fails
The 64th annual show was held in Las Vegas at the MGM Grand Garden Arena and featured red carpet appearances from Olivia Rodrigo, Doja Cat, and Carrie Underwood, who set the tone in their glamorous outfits.
They were just a few of the A-listers who knocked it out of the park, but, as always, there were also a number of fashion fails from stars who turned heads for all the wrong reasons.
Billie Eilish and Justin Bieber led the list of worst-dressed stars in their oversize looks, with the latter's suit sleeves being so long they covered his hands.
Bieber, who walked the red carpet with his wife, Hailey Baldwin Bieber, wore a slate-gray suit that looked like it was at least four times to large on him paired with a hot pink knit cap.
While he may have been playing into the '90s trend, some though he went too far. The 28-year-old Peaches singer was mocked on Twitter by people who joked that he wore his 'dad's suit' to the awards show.
Meanwhile, Eilish's voluminous black frock that looked like a trench coat was draped over her shoulders. She topped off the avant-garde look with chunky sock boots and a pair of futuristic back shades.
The 20-year-old singer's dress had similar vibes as the enormous ruffled gown that she wore at last week's Oscars, which also earned her a spot on the worst-dressed list.
H.E.R. suffered a fashion fail in a sequin-covered yellow jumpsuit that looked like it was revived from the disco era.
The look featured voluminous ombre-colored sleeves and gold sequins. Style aside, the singer's undergarments could be also seen through the sheer fabric.
Singer Tayla Parx was quite literally dressed in a dinosaur in a bright green two-piece look that featured spikes on her arms, legs, and around her neck.
She paired the look with a pair of chunky yellow booties that also had green spikes. She held her long braid in her hand to show off the spiked ball made up of hair at the end.
Singer Alisha Gaddis also pushed fashion limits a bit too far with her headpiece made out of golden branches. Paired with her princess-style gown, she looked like a wood nymph.
And social media star Kylie Rae Hall showed a little too much skin in a red lace two-piece featuring two high slits on each of her legs. The 29-year-old's low-cut red underwear could be seen through the sheer lace fabric
Victoria Evigan, one half of the husband and wife musical duo Elephant Heart, drowned her figure in a bright orange and yellow ruffled frock featuring plenty of tulle and gold tassels.
Her black bandeau top and yellow biker shorts featuring a lace hem were visible from the sheer fabric.
The gown also came with a political message. When she turned around to kiss her husband, Jason Evigan, she revealed the back of her dress had the words 'Love is the Weapon.'
Meanwhile, musician Dillon Francis didn't seem to make an effort at all.
He showed up on the red carpet wearing a T-shirt, black skinny jeans, and black and white checkered Vans. He also carried a plastic Walgreens bag filled with snacks and posed with his ticket to the show.
Yola took her love for purple to the extreme with her violet gown that was trimmed in fur. The musician's gown featured purple fur gloves with long rhinestone-encrusted spikes attached to the ends.
She also dyed her long hair purple to match so that she was literally wearing head to toe purple.
